So it seems like the BDT is claiming another victim. Lets see if I can live up to the legacy. 

I have been planning to swap a 2010 panther frame under a 1994 Crown vic I bought on my way out of Gainesville last fall. It had a 4v 4.6 and a manual swap but drove like trash and the interior is rotting. That would have been cool. However, I also have a MUCH nicer 1996 Town Car that I would like to build in a drag and drive style. So then I would have two huge modern Fords with similar drivetrains. That makes no sense. But then what do I do with this chassis that is sitting in the shop. 

Then I remember that Nocones and I had talked about a 1981 Starlet that I have had for a decade with no plans. Now, I COULD use a purpose built track car. The BDT provided ample motivation and Nocones made these renderings which pretty much made this a thing that is going to happen. 

Anyone remember the DTM Mercedes from the late 90s early 00s? 

2000 - 2003 Mercedes-Benz CLK DTM - Images, Specifications and Information

That is the look. The firewall area and floor height will be a challenge but it should be doable. 

I can cut as much frame as I need here. The option to Z the chassis (like the X71 Challenge car that Gumby and Bob did a couple years ago) to lower the frame height and keep decent suspension angle up front is under consideration. 

Here is the Starlet, She is gross. I need to clean the trash and scrap out of it and get to cutting. Stay tuned.

Some progress in extracting the Starlet from the ground it sunk into. This allowed me to check some dimensions. 

Here is the interior width measurement of the panther frame. 

And here is the pinch weld of the doors in the Starlet. The Starlet is going to fit inside the frame rails like it's meant to. 

singleslammer
singleslammer PowerDork
2/23/23 8:29 p.m.

The rockers are shot, along with most of the floor so cutting all that off isn't really a problem.
